Average Junk Removal Costs San Bernardino

Service TypeTypical Price Range
Single item removal (couch, mattress)$80–$150
Quarter truck load$150–$250
Half truck load$250–$400
Full truck load$450–$750
Estate cleanout$1,200–$9,000+ (varies widely)
Construction debris removal$300–$900+ depending on volume & materials

* These are typical ranges for the San Bernardino based on available data and industry norms. Exact quotes will depend on access, item type, disposal fees, and volume. Prices not accurate? Let us know

Local Junk Disposal Rules & Recycling Programs in San Bernardino

  • Regular household trash in San Bernadino is typically collected once a week in city-issued carts, while recyclables go in a separate cart or bin; residents should bag trash securely, keep lids closed, and avoid putting plastic bags, yard waste, or food scraps into the recycling cart.
  • Bulk items like mattresses, sofas, and large appliances often require a scheduled bulky-item pickup; in many parts of San Bernadino, items may be placed at the curb no earlier than the evening before your appointment (for example, after 6 p.m.) and must be out by 6–7 a.m. on collection day.
  • There is usually a limit on how much bulk waste can be set out per pickup, often around 3–5 cubic yards (roughly a pile about the size of a small car: 6 ft wide × 8–10 ft long × 3 ft high); larger cleanouts or move-outs typically need multiple appointments or a special collection through a private hauler.
  • Residents should separate regular household trash, recyclables (like clean cardboard, cans, and bottles), and bulk items; construction and demolition debris such as concrete, dirt, roofing, and large amounts of lumber are generally not accepted in standard bulk pickup and often must be taken to a landfill, transfer station, or handled by a private junk removal or dumpster service.
  • Refrigerators, freezers, air conditioners, and other appliances containing refrigerants usually require special handling; in many cases they must be scheduled as specific bulky items, and doors should be removed or secured for safety before placing them at the curb.
  • When setting out bulk items in San Bernadino, place them close to the curb but not in the street, and keep sidewalks, driveways, mailboxes, parked cars, and storm drains clear so that collection trucks can safely access your pile.
  • Household hazardous waste such as paint, motor oil, pesticides, batteries, and fluorescent bulbs is not allowed in regular trash or bulk pickup and typically must be taken to designated drop-off events or facilities operated by the city or county.

Always confirm current trash, recycling, and bulk pickup rules on the official San Bernadino or San Bernardino County sanitation website before placing items at the curb.

Frequently Asked Questions about San Bernardino Junk Removal

What kinds of items do junk removal companies in San Bernadino typically take?

Most San Bernadino junk removal services will haul away furniture, mattresses, appliances, electronics, bagged trash, yard waste, and general household clutter, and many also handle garage cleanouts, light construction debris, and office junk.

Will my items be donated or recycled by haulers in San Bernadino?

Many junk removal companies in San Bernadino try to donate usable furniture, clothing, and household goods to local charities and recycle metals, electronics, and cardboard when possible; always ask each hauler what percentage they donate or recycle and which partners they work with.

Do I need to be on-site for a junk removal pickup in San Bernadino?

It depends on the company, but in San Bernadino many haulers can do curbside or driveway pickups without you present if everything is clearly labeled and accessible; for in-home removals or when they need access through a gate, someone usually needs to be there.

How far in advance should I schedule junk removal in San Bernadino?

For standard loads, scheduling 2–3 days in advance is usually enough in San Bernadino, but during busy times like spring cleaning or move-out season you may want to book a week ahead, especially for large cleanouts or weekend appointments.

Are there items junk removal services in San Bernadino cannot take?

Yes, most haulers in San Bernadino will not accept hazardous materials such as paints, chemicals, fuels, asbestos, or large quantities of dirt and concrete unless they specialize in that type of debris; check with the hauler and the local hazardous waste program for proper disposal options.

Responsible Junk Removal in San Bernardino

Responsible junk removal in San Bernadino means keeping usable items out of the landfill whenever possible. Before tossing everything, consider donating furniture, working appliances, and household goods so they can be reused by another family, and make sure metals, electronics, and cardboard are separated for recycling instead of being mixed with regular trash.

Residents should also avoid illegal dumping in empty lots, alleys, canals, or nearby waterways, which can harm the environment and lead to fines.
